About the Role

Verkada is the leading cloud-managed physical security platform, uniting hardware, software, and AI to deliver enterprise-scale security. As our ecosystem grows, our Mobile Core team is pivoting to a high-leverage Platform model.

The Mobile Core team provides the underlying systems, frameworks, and components used by product teams across the company to build high-performance mobile experiences. In this role, you will be a key technical contributor "Native Systems Layer"—ensuring that our mobile foundation is reliable, scalable, and easy for other teams to build upon. You will also focus on the specialized native challenges that cannot be solved with web technology, ensuring the Verkada mobile experience remains fast, secure, and deeply integrated with the Android OS.

What You’ll Do

  • Native UI Platform: Maintain and evolve our existing Native Component Library built with Jetpack Compose. You will ensure these "Lego bricks" are scalable, accessible, and easily consumable by other product teams to ensure a consistent, fluid experience.
  • Platform Infrastructure & DX: Elevate the "Developer Experience" for Android. This includes optimizing our CI/CD pipelines, expanding test automation strategies, and hardening an automated, multi-team release process.
  • Network & Reliability Layer: Maintain a high-performance networking stack that handles the complexities of offline-first synchronization, intelligent caching, and secure data transit between native services and the cloud.
  • Systems & Hardware Integration: Own the implementation of low-level protocols (BLE, NFC, and custom Wi-Fi handshakes) that allow phones to talk to our physical hardware securely and reliably.
  • The Native-Web Bridge: Optimize the type-safe communication layer that allows dynamic web-based components to interact securely with native device sensors, secure enclaves, and core system logic.
  • Architecture Evolution: Act as a technical consultant to other product teams, evaluating new patterns (such as Server-Driven UI) to determine how we can best balance native performance with global engineering velocity.

What You Bring

  • 6+ years of professional Android development with a deep mastery of Kotlin and the Android SDK.
  • Infrastructure & Tooling: Strong experience with mobile CI/CD (e.g., GitHub Actions, Bitrise) and a "test-first" mentality. You enjoy building tools that make other engineers more productive.
  • Networking & Protocols: Deep understanding of the networking stack (OkHttp, Retrofit, Protobuf) and experience handling unreliable network conditions at scale.
  • Hardware & Connectivity: Hands-on experience with Bluetooth (BLE), NFC, or the nuances of Android background execution limits.
  • Modern UI Mastery: Expert proficiency in Jetpack Compose and experience scaling shared UI libraries across multiple teams.
  • Release Engineering: Experience managing the complexity of the Google Play Store release cycle for apps with high deployment frequency and multiple contributors.
